IT445

Course Name: 

User Experience Design (IT445)

Programme: 

B.Tech (AI)

Category: 

Programme Specific Electives (PSE)

Credits (L-T-P): 

(3-0-0) 3

Content: 

UI/UX Overview: Intro to UI/UX,Finding bad UI/UX design; Design: Introduction,Design Toolkit and UI/UX Notebook;User Research:How to identify stakeholders, Defining stakeholders, How to identify user needs,Creating UX Flows,User Journeys:Mapping the user journey, Finding solutions & constraint cards, User Experience Design techniques such as scenarios, personas, storyboards, wireframing, and information architecture; UX Principles: Present Sketches, UX Principles, Converting Sketches to Grayscales, Psychology of UX; User Testing:Understanding user testing, Prepare grayscales for user testing, think aloud testing; UI Principles:layout and alignment, Finding good UI, color and text,Visual Design Specification;UI Components: buttons, icons, controls, prototyping.

References: 

Interaction Design: Beyond Human-Computer Interaction, by Rogers, Sharp, and Preece, ISBN-10 # 0470665769
The Design of Everyday Things, by Norman, ISBN-10 # 0465050654
Sketching User Experiences: Getting the Design Right and the Right Design, by Buxton, ISBN-10 # 0123740371
Designing for Small Screens: Mobile Phones, Smart Phones, PDAs, Pocket PCs, Navigation Systems, MP3 Players, Game Consoles, by Studio 7.5, Zwick, and Schmitz, ISBN-10 # 2940373078
